About the Role
We are looking for an experienced Senior Delivery Manager to take ownership of delivering complex technology and infrastructure projects. Reporting to the Head of Technology: Delivery & Production, you will ensure projects are delivered on time, within scope, and to budget, while maintaining the highest standards of governance and quality.
This role is about hands on leadership managing multiple projects, leading a team of Delivery Managers, and ensuring smooth collaboration across technical and business teams. You will be highly skilled in stakeholder engagement, including working with senior executives, and confident in resolving challenges to keep delivery on track.
Key Responsibilities
- Project Delivery: Lead the successful delivery of multiple infrastructure and technology projects using appropriate methodologies (Agile, Waterfall, or hybrid).
- Stakeholder Management: Build strong relationships with senior stakeholders and executive board members, providing clear updates and managing expectations.
- Team Leadership: Manage and support a team of Delivery Managers and project professionals, including workload planning, appraisals, and professional development.
- Conflict Resolution: Address and resolve conflicts within teams and across disciplines to maintain progress and team cohesion.
- Governance & Documentation: Ensure robust governance, maintain RAID logs, and develop standardised templates and documentation for consistent delivery.
- Financial Management: Oversee project budgets, forecasts, and resource planning, ensuring financial control and value for money.
- Risk & Issue Management: Identify and mitigate risks, escalating where necessary to maintain delivery momentum.
- Continuous Improvement: Promote best practice and process improvements across the delivery function.

About the RSPB
The Royal Society for the Protection of Birds (RSPB) is the UK’s largest nature conservation charity, dedicated to creating a world richer in nature. For over 130 years, we’ve been working to protect wildlife and habitats, tackle the nature and climate crisis, and inspire people to take action for the planet.
